RE: Bully eBay buyer--or am I crazy?

Posted by Bill Way on July 3, 2016 at 12:54:11:

You probably won't like this, but I follow Walt Bender's rule from the pre-ebay Audiomart: the buyer is satisfied or the deal gets undone. Pay for insured return shipping, send the buyer a pdf of the return shipping label, and refund the money when it arrives. Take the hit and move on.

For futures, insure shipments for anything worth more than a few bucks - no exceptions. And with good cameras on almost all phones now, it's easy to take detailed pics of the item as you pack it up. That helps when you, as the shipper, file any claims for shipping damage. Always over-do the packing, always take pics, always insure.
